This pin provides a filtered result of the Sense input (if the Sense input
is used) or the Supply Regulation input (if the Sense input is not used).
The Sense input is a remote, low current battery voltage reference
input used to give an accurate representation of the true battery
voltage. This input is also used to monitor overvoltage or load dump
conditions.
This pin connects to the collector of the transistor (Q2) used to drive
the fault lamp. It is also used to sense a closed ignition switch (voltage
sense) which then turns power on to the IC.
The Lamp Base pin provides base current to the fault lamp drive
transistor (Q2).
Grounded to provide a ground return for the fault lamp control logic
circuit.
IC ground reference pins.
This is a test point for the 1.1 V to 1.4 V reference voltage. It has a zero
temperature coefficient. The reference is used internally for phase
signal and undervoltage detection.
Test point for checking the operation of the internal oscillator.
The Phase input detects the existence of a magnetic field rotating
within the alternator.
The Rate pin is used to select a slow mode (floating) or fast mode
(ground) Load
Response Control recovery rate.
The voltage on the Supply Regulation pin is used as a representation
of the alternator output voltage. This input also used to monitor
overvoltage or load dump conditions.
Positive supply for the internal Charge Pump.
Positive supply for the entire IC except for the Charge Pump.
Ground reference for the IC.
No connection.
Controls the Gate of the MOSFET used to energize the field winding.
Field winding control MOSFET source reference.
If the voltage at this pin goes below 1.0 V, the fault lamp is guaranteed
to turn on. The IC will continue to function, but with limited
performance.
Test point for the 1.7 V to 2.3 V Bandgap reference voltage. This
voltage has a negative temperature coefficient of approximately –11
mV/ G C.
